We uttered an “oh my'' and a “wow” when the dish my wife, Rebecca, had ordered at Tiru Restaurant arrived at our table. She had chosen the beyeynetu, a vegan entree from Tiru’s menu, and my description of it here won’t do it justice. Atop a white rectangular plate stretched a long piece of injera (a spongy flatbread) with five colorful and inviting mounds of veggies and legumes. The dish included deep purple beets, dark collard greens and a bright, bright yellow split pea stew. Yep, a vegan dish has wowed the residents of a beef state.
